  • Making new connections during Cope North 24

    During Cope North 24, Andersen and Kadena Communications Airmen integrated with Royal Australian Air Force and Japan Air Self-Defense Force members to provide the network infrastructure at 5 remote locations in the Northern Marianas Islands.

  • OCD 23 flies with international observers

    Operation Christmas Drop is the Department of Defense’s longest-running humanitarian airlift operation which consists of packaging and delivering donated supplies such as food, fishing equipment, schoolbooks and clothing to more than 20,000 islanders across 58 remote islands throughout the Pacific.
